Excerpt:

 

Introduction

 

My name is Celisha J. I have been through a lot, learned, and am better because of it. I am a firm believer that every lesson is a blessing. God has saved me so many times. I know he did this because he has something bigger planned for me.

 

My prayer for this book is that it helps women and children who have gone through the same or similar situations to know that they don’t have to allow the traumas of their past to keep them from being successful. I believe that God has a plan for our life, but we did something to alter that plan along the way. He did not intend for us to struggle or have a hard life. He allows us to choose the path we want to go on. The good thing is he is that he is Always there to pick us up when we fall. We were born for greatness.

 

Hold yourself accountable for your mistakes and forgive yourself and those who hurt you. Forgiveness is for you. I want people to know you can be the best you that you allow. No one says it will be easy, but the main thing to remember is that you are responsible for you. I believe that the only person you can truly believe in life, who won’t let you down, is God and yourself. In order for you to crawl out of the slump of being abused, hurt, let down, controlled, and battered is, your faith in God and the belief that he has better for you. He does not want us to live in our past. He intended for us to learn from it and allow our past to help other people gain strength, but if we tell our stories and we have not grown from what happened to us, then who can we really help?

 

I have done some things in my past that I am not proud of, and this book tells you my story and how I remember it. No, it is not everything, but the book will tell you the things that stood out the most to me. I have learned a lot and grown from my mistakes, and I have decided not to allow the embarrassment, pain, and struggles from my past to hold me back, so I am releasing it in this book.

 

This is my Ugly Truth!

AUTHOR INTERVIEW


If you could apologize to someone in your past, who would it be?

 

I would apologize to my children for not being a better mother to them. When I look at my children, I would want them to live a better life than me and be a better person than me. Hence, I would apologize to them for not waiting to have them. In raising them, I realized the essence of being a good mother.

 

If you could keep a mythical/ paranormal creature as a pet, what would you have?

 

If I could keep a mythical creature as a pet, I would keep the Phoenix (firebird) as a pet. The phoenix is protective and loving towards the person who cares for it. It is angry and gets defensive very quickly at the slightest sign of danger or threat. The best defence of a phoenix is its strong and powerful offense.

 

How do you keep your writing different from all the others that write in this genre?

 

My writing is direct and to the point using plain language for any reader of any age to understand and relate. I narrate incidences as they are, the way they occurred, without bias or exaggeration. I prefer not to blow situations out of proportion using unnecessary adjectives. I just prefer to be me while writing.

 

What are the best and worst pieces of writing advice you ever received?

 

➢ The best pieces of writing advice that I have received is to continue to be honest and genuine in the way I express and narrate.
➢ The worst piece of writing advice that I have received is to change my writing style and make it rosy, something that equates to a lie for me.

 

Are the experiences in this book based on someone you know, or events in your own life?

 

The experiences in this book, “I Survived” are experiences of my own life. This is about the journey that I have travelled through various situations and hardships.
